Las 10 semanas de 10 temas de desarrollo de Win10 de Microsoft llegaron al tercer problema esta semana. En este número, Microsoft presentó a los desarrolladores cómo integrar Cortana Xiaona en las aplicaciones universales de Windows 10 para hacer que las aplicaciones sean más dinámicas. Este artículo comienza con una breve introducción de qué es Cortana y qué características puede aportar. Luego expliqué los preparativos para integrar Cortana en la aplicación. Finalmente, expliqué cómo integrar Cortana y completar tres tipos de interacciones con el usuario (incluida la apertura de la aplicación, la aplicación de almacenamiento o la devolución de algunos datos mediante el comando Cortana y la interacción bidireccional entre el usuario y la aplicación). .
¿Qué es Cortana?
Cortana es una de las nuevas características principales de Win10, tomada de Windows Phone 8.1. Los usuarios pueden interactuar con el sistema operativo a través del lenguaje natural. La aplicación puede responder a la pregunta del usuario en la voz de Cortana. Como " ¿Dónde está mi próximo destino de viaje? ", " ¿Buscar estaciones de voz ", " ¿Jack en línea? " y otras preguntas, puede proporcionar respuestas a estas preguntas a Cortana, deje que ella las responda o las muestre. Además, también puede realizar algunas operaciones a través de Cortana, como "Cancelar el plan de viaje a Londres", "Agregar esta estación como favorita", "Dile a Jack, llego tarde" y así sucesivamente.
Con los comandos de voz, los usuarios pueden acceder directamente a un nivel profundo de funcionalidad en la aplicación, como si una función en la aplicación estuviera anclada directamente en la pantalla de inicio. Esto hará que su aplicación sea más productiva y mejorará la experiencia del usuario.
Integración de Cortana, algunas pautas a seguir
Debido a que Cortana se basa en la interacción de voz, el contexto debe ser lo más cercano posible al hábito y la naturaleza. Algunas pautas de diseño de interacción de Cortana se han publicado en MSDN. Para utilizar mejor Cortana, debe observar las siguientes pautas:
1. Eficiente: menos es más. Para ser conciso, use palabras lo más simples posible pero no pierda la semántica al mismo tiempo;
2, relacionado: no se desvíe del tema;
3, claro: asegúrese de que la conversación use un lenguaje cotidiano, lo que significa expresión es más clara, no Utilice una terminología que pocas personas conocerán;
4. Confianza: las respuestas deben reflejar con precisión lo que está sucediendo y respetar las preferencias del usuario. Si su aplicación aún no ha completado la tarea, no debería engañarla ya.
Además, debe tener en cuenta la localización de las interacciones de Cortana, especialmente si desea publicar su aplicación de manera global. . Cortana está actualmente disponible en EE. UU., Reino Unido, China, Francia, Italia, Alemania y España, y se expandirá a más mercados en el futuro.
Se pueden implementar tres interacciones entre el usuario y la aplicación, incluida la apertura de la aplicación, el almacenamiento o la devolución de algunos datos a través del comando Cortana y la interacción bidireccional entre el usuario y la aplicación.
Microsoft detalló estos tres métodos en el blog y proporcionó documentación y código de muestra. Los desarrolladores interesados pueden hacer clic aquí para ver el blog oficial de Microsoft.
La función de protección de seguimiento es una nueva función agregada por IE9 y IE10. La herramienta
¿Cómo configurar la pantalla dual de Win10? Creo que para los amigos que a menudo necesitan cambiar
El mensaje de error de la página flash de actualización del sistema Win8.1 a menudo, el fenómeno de
La mayoría de los usuarios encuentran que el sistema Windows 7 desea volver al sistema Windows
¿Cuál es la función de la función sendto de win8? Consejos para enviar de Win8
¿Cómo configurar el servidor proxy del sistema Win7? Tutorial de instalación del servidor proxy Win7
¿Cómo volver a visitar más de 50 gadgets de escritorio en Win10? 8GadgetPack para ayudarlo a
Cómo ver rápidamente el clima mundial en el sistema Win10 para viajar alrededor del mundo
Cómo agregar un tutorial gráfico de tarjeta de red virtual en el sistema Windows
Desde Windows 95 a Win10, la vulnerabilidad ha estado al acecho durante 20 años. Bug
Win8.1 Personalice su pantalla de inicio
Win7 no puede mostrar la solución de Aero cool effects
Comprenda claramente "tónico": análisis en profundidad de Hotfix y SP
Disco extraíble sistema Win7 no puede abrir cómo resolver?
¿Cómo cancela Win10 el plan de desfragmentación semanal para
Tutorial de modificación del registro de aceleración WIN7
Habilidades del método de entrada de Wubi inteligente 2
8.1 de Windows versión filtrada ha eliminado el concepto de "biblioteca"
Proceso de inicio de Linux GRUB detallado
"Panda", después de un poderoso método de eliminación de virus